Extract a subset of data from a trackdata object

Description

Extract a subset of data from a trackdata object according to the label in the parallel label vector.

Usage

dextract.lab(dataset, labs, labtype = unique(labs))

Arguments

dataset

A trackdata object returned from track.

labs

A vector of labels parallel to trackdata$index, i.e. one for each segment in the trackdata.

labtype

A vector of labels for which data is to be extracted.

Value

A trackdata object which is a subset of trackdata containing only the data for those labels in labtype. The result has the same components as the input trackdata:

data

A vector or matrix of numerical data.

index

A two column matrix giving the start and end indices into the data vector for each segment.

ftime

A two column matrix giving the start and end times for each segment.
